¨ Sample extraction, handling and conditioning techniques are of critical importance to assure optimal
performance and reliability of all analysers which accurately quantify specific components within a
process gas or liquid composition. With a wide variety of options required for pressure and flow
control, filtration, isolation and sample temperature control, it can be difficult to see what is really
required to get maximum performance from your analysers in any given application.

Technical Specifications
| Electrical Specifications | |
| Supply voltage (sensor) | 14 to 28 V DC |
| Supply voltage (sampling system) | 240VAC or 110VAC |
| Operating Temperature | |
| ES70 fitted with monitor | 0 to +50°C |
| ES70 without monitor | -20 to +60°C |
| Gas Operating Inlet Pressure | 138 barg maximum |
| Gas Flow rate | 1 to 5 Nl/min |
| Liquid Operating Inlet Pressure | 50 barg maximum |
| Liquid Flow rate | Min 0.01 l/min, max 10 l/min 0.1 to 0.3 l/min recommended |
| Mechanical Specifications | |
| Process connections and materials | Inlet/outlet process connections via 6mm or 1/4” tube fittings, 316 SS |
| Gas wetted parts | Transmitter sample block, fi lter housing and fi ttings, 316 SS |
| Dimensions | Indoor panel: 750 x 750 x 2mm Outdoor: 800 x 800 x 300mm |
| Dew Point Measurement Specifi cations * | See chosen sensor datasheets |
